Imagine a plate filled with vibrant, sweet carrots that are perfectly caramelized and bursting with flavor. Honey-glazed carrots offer a delightful mix of sweetness and a hint of earthiness, making them an irresistible complement to your ham. The roasting technique enhances their natural sugars, creating a tender, slightly crispy texture that everyone will love.
- Fresh carrots
- Honey
- Butter
- Salt
- Pepper
- Fresh thyme or parsley (optional)
What makes this dish special is the way the honey interacts with the carrots’ natural sweetness, creating a glaze that elevates them from ordinary to extraordinary. Tossing them in butter adds richness, while a sprinkle of fresh herbs brings a pop of color and freshness. Perfect for any occasion, these honey-glazed carrots are a classic side that pairs beautifully with the smoky flavor of ham.

Green Bean Almondine

Crisp-tender green beans tossed with toasted almonds and a squeeze of fresh lemon create a bright and zesty side dish that perfectly complements ham. The freshness of the green beans combined with the nutty flavor of the almonds provides a lovely contrast to the richness of the ham. This dish is quick and easy, making it a fantastic option for busy cooks!
- Fresh green beans
- Slivered almonds
- Butter
- Garlic
- Fresh lemon juice
- Salt
- Pepper
Green bean almondine is not only delicious but also visually stunning, with its vibrant green beans and golden almonds. The toasted almonds add a delightful crunch that elevates the dish, while the lemon juice brightens everything up.
